Start With a 5-Minute Reset (Your Daily Secret Weapon)

A 5-minute reset is a quick tidy focused on restoring order, not deep cleaning.

How it works:

  • Set a timer for 5 minutes
  • Put items back where they belong
  • Toss trash and collect dishes
  • Straighten visible surfaces

This small habit prevents clutter from building up and makes deeper cleaning much faster later. Many parents use this after dinner or right before bed.

Clean by Zones, Not by Rooms

Instead of bouncing from room to room, clean by task type.

Example:

  • All surfaces at once
  • All floors together
  • All trash in one round
  • All laundry in one go

This approach reduces backtracking, keeps you focused, and saves surprising amounts of time.

Use the Right Tools to Cut Cleaning Time in Half

The right tools aren’t indulgent, they’re practical.

Time-saving essentials:

  • Microfiber cloths for faster, streak-free cleaning
  • A cordless vacuum for quick daily messes
  • One high-quality all-purpose cleaner
  • A portable cleaning caddy

Pro tip: Keep a small cleaning kit on each floor of your home to avoid unnecessary trips.

Follow the “Top to Bottom, Left to Right” Rule

If you’ve ever wondered, “What’s the fastest way to clean a room properly?” this is it.

  • Clean high surfaces first so dust doesn’t fall where you’ll clean next
  • Work left to right to avoid missing spots
  • Use the same pattern every time to reduce mental fatigue

Consistency speeds everything up.

Turn Daily Habits Into Invisible Cleaning

Some of the fastest cleaning happens in moments you’re already using.

Try this:

  • Wipe the sink after brushing your teeth
  • Load the dishwasher while cooking
  • Toss laundry in immediately after changing
  • Do a 2-minute counter wipe after meals

These habits take seconds but eliminate long, exhausting clean-up sessions later.

Get Kids Involved (Without Creating More Work)

Yes, kids can help when expectations match their age.

Simple tasks by age:

  • Toddlers: put toys into bins
  • Young kids: wipe tables, sort laundry
  • Older kids: vacuum, empty trash, load the dishwasher

The goal is participation and routine, not perfection.

Know What You Don’t Need to Clean Daily

Over-cleaning wastes time and energy.

These can wait:

  • Baseboards (monthly)
  • Oven interior (quarterly)
  • Windows (seasonally)
  • Deep decluttering (as needed)

Daily focus should be on health, hygiene, and functionality.

The 20-Minute Power Clean for Busy Days

If time is tight, do this:

  1. Set a 20-minute timer
  2. Clear visible clutter first
  3. Focus on high-impact areas:
    • Kitchen counters and sink
    • Bathroom surfaces
    • Floors in main living spaces

Stop when the timer ends. A focused 20 minutes can dramatically improve how your home feels.
